我想在具有整数名称的属性中使用聚合函数

时间:2017-06-04 16:28:18

标签: mysql sql database aggregate-functions

我在关键评论(70,60,30)中使用以下mysql查询,该查询具有带整数值的属性名称

SELECT AVG(70) FROM `review`;

但问题是我得到70.0000作为答案而不是正确答案,因为它认为70值不是属性名称。

Plz帮助...

2 个答案:

答案 0 :(得分:0)

也尝试使用表名:

SELECT AVG(review.70) FROM `review`;

答案 1 :(得分:0)

如果70是列的名称,我建议您更改名称!

alter table review change column `70` `value_70` . . . ;

但是,如果你坚持使用它,请使用反引号:

SELECT AVG(`70`)
FROM review;